+Changes to squid-3.4.12 (18 Feb 2015):
+
+ - Bug 4066: Digest auth nonce indefinite rollover
+ - Bug 3997: Excessive NTLM or Negotiate auth helper annotations
+ - Fix several crashes when debugging enabled
+ - Fix silent SSL/TLS failure on split-stack operating systems
+ - HTTP/1.1: Stop emitting (Proxy-)Authentication-Info for Negotiate
+ - HTTPS: Add TLS/SSL option NO_TICKET to http[s]_port
+ - Remove dst ACL dependency on HTTP request message existence
+ - Set cap_net_admin when Squid sets TOS/Diffserv packet values
+ - ... and some documentation updates

-NAME: chunked_request_body_max_size
-COMMENT: (bytes)
-TYPE: b_int64_t
-DEFAULT: 64 KB
-LOC: Config.maxChunkedRequestBodySize
-DOC_START
- A broken or confused HTTP/1.1 client may send a chunked HTTP
- request to Squid. Squid does not have full support for that
- feature yet. To cope with such requests, Squid buffers the
- entire request and then dechunks request body to create a
- plain HTTP/1.0 request with a known content length. The plain
- request is then used by the rest of Squid code as usual.
-
- The option value specifies the maximum size of the buffer used
- to hold the request before the conversion. If the chunked
- request size exceeds the specified limit, the conversion
- fails, and the client receives an "unsupported request" error,
- as if dechunking was disabled.
-
- Dechunking is enabled by default. To disable conversion of
- chunked requests, set the maximum to zero.
-
- Request dechunking feature and this option in particular are a
- temporary hack. When chunking requests and responses are fully
- supported, there will be no need to buffer a chunked request.
-DOC_END
